Executive - Admin
Job Description

Qualification: Any Degree with 2 - 5 yrs of experience in Admin

Shift Timing - 12.00 pm (Noon) to 9.00 pm

  Job Description:

    1. Office Administration:
        ◦ Organize and maintain office files, records, and documents.
        ◦ Handle office supplies inventory and reorder when necessary.
        ◦ Coordinate office maintenance and manage office equipment.
        ◦ Ensure the office environment is neat, professional, and fully functional.
        ◦ Distributing and maintaining stock of stationery including special requirements and business cards and letterheads;
    2. Scheduling & Coordination:
        ◦ Coordinate and schedule meetings, appointments, and conferences.
        ◦ Assist with travel arrangements for staff and executives.
        ◦ Manage calendars and ensure that all meetings and appointments are properly planned and prepared for.
    3. Communication:
        ◦ Answer, screen, and direct phone calls in a professional manner.
        ◦ Manage incoming and outgoing correspondence, emails, and faxes.
        ◦ Assist with creating reports, presentations, and other documents as needed.
        ◦ Liaise with clients, vendors, and other external parties as necessary.
    4. Record Keeping & Data Entry:
        ◦ Maintain accurate records of office transactions and activities.
        ◦ Assist in data entry for various projects and systems.
        ◦ Organize and maintain digital and physical filing systems.
    5. HR & Employee Support:
        ◦ Assist with employee onboarding and document management.
        ◦ Support HR with tasks such as payroll processing, employee records management, and compliance.
        ◦ Organize team events and meetings when required.
    6. Financial Administration:
        ◦ Process and track office expenses, invoices, and payments.
        ◦ Assist in the preparation of financial reports and budget tracking.
        ◦ Maintain petty cash records.
    7. Cafeteria Management:
        ◦ Take care of canteen - coffee/tea, food - breakfast, lunch and dinner including special requirements Ordering.
    8. General Support:
        ◦ Handle ad hoc administrative duties as required by the management team.
        ◦ Collaborate with various departments to ensure smooth operations.
        ◦ Help with special projects or initiatives as needed.
        ◦ Responsible for First Aid Kit
        ◦ Vendor Management

          
      Required Skills Set:

        ◦ Strong organizational and multitasking skills.
        ◦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
        ◦ Proficient in time management and the ability to prioritize tasks effectively.
        ◦ Attention to detail and problem-solving abilities.
        ◦ Should have strong knowledge of Ms office
        ◦ Strong interpersonal skills and a professional demeanor.
        ◦ Adaptability and flexibility in handling various tasks and changes.
